Willamette Heritage Center, 2020

Featured campaign:
Social Distancing Learning Resources

I worked with our museum research, collections, and curation staff to publish content across our Facebook, Instagram, Twitter, and Pinterest accounts as part of our Social Distancing Learning Resources campaign.

I featured the resource webpage on social media, followed by weekly themed content including #TextileTuesday posts in collaboration with Salem Fiberarts Guild, #ThrowbackThursday blog posts, and #FlashbackFriday history features.

This resulted in a 16% increase in followers on Instagram over the four month campaign period.

Silverton Arts Association, 2018

Featured campaign:
Studio & Gallery Tour

To publicize our 2018 Studio & Gallery Tour, I took a photo of myself holding the tour guide I designed. I went to each of the stops featured in the guide and took photos of the artists and their work.

One of the posts from this campaign received the second highest number of likes while I was managing the account.

The highest amount of likes a post received at the time was a post I made for an art gallery opening.

Oregon State University Press, 2016

Featured campaign:
Bookstagram

There were only nine posts on the OSU Press Instagram account when I started as an intern. It was my mission to grow the account using the #bookstagram theme of taking aesthetic photos.
